Ingredients You’ll Need
Gathering the right ingredients for Chocolate Norwegian Cake (Verdens Beste) is half the fun! Each one plays a part in building the cake’s irresistible layers—from fluffy sponge to silky chocolate. Don’t be tempted to swap or skimp; together, they’re the secret to bakery-quality results at home.
- All-purpose flour: Gives the cake its sturdy yet tender crumb—make sure to measure carefully for the best texture.
- Baking powder: Helps the layers rise beautifully in the oven, so your cake turns out light and fluffy.
- Baking soda: Reacts with the acid in the batter, adding extra lift and softness to your cake.
- Salt: Balances out the sweetness and enhances every chocolatey bite.
- Unsalted butter (softened): Adds richness and that delicious, melt-in-your-mouth flavor you want in a chocolate cake.
- Granulated sugar: Sweetens the cake and helps create a tender crumb.
- Large eggs: Bind the batter and bring moisture and richness—be sure they’re at room temperature for best results.
- Vanilla extract: A splash of vanilla deepens the flavor and rounds out the richness of the chocolate.
- Whole milk: Makes the cake luscious and soft—don’t substitute it with lower fat versions if you can help it.
- Unsweetened cocoa powder: Delivers deep chocolate flavor and gives the cake its beautiful color.
- Unsalted butter (for filling): Ensures a rich, silky chocolate filling that spreads smoothly.
- Heavy cream (for filling and topping): Adds creaminess and makes both the filling and the topping glossy and rich.
- Dark chocolate (for filling and topping): Choose a good-quality chocolate for a more intense flavor and smooth texture.
- Powdered sugar: Sweetens and thickens the filling so it’s perfectly spreadable and not too runny.
How to Make Chocolate Norwegian Cake (Verdens Beste)
Step 1: Prep Your Pan and Oven
Start by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C) so it’s perfectly hot when your batter is ready. Grease and line an 8-inch round cake pan with parchment paper. This little extra step will make sure your Chocolate Norwegian Cake (Verdens Beste) slides out neatly when it’s time to assemble—no crumbled edges!
Step 2: Mix the Dry Ingredients
In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Whisking not only combines the ingredients evenly but also aerates the flour a bit, which is key to that pillowy-soft cake texture we all crave.
Step 3: Cream Butter and Sugar
In a separate large bowl, beat the softened butter and granulated sugar together until the mixture turns light and fluffy—it should almost look pale. This step is what creates those lovely air pockets inside the cake, setting you up for a tender crumb every time.
Step 4: Add Eggs and Vanilla
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each. Finish with the vanilla extract. This helps the mixture come together smoothly and infuses each bite with warm, comforting flavor notes.
Step 5: Combine Wet and Dry, Then Cocoa
Gently add the dry ingredients to the creamed mixture, alternating with the milk. Don’t rush—start and finish with the dry ingredients for the fluffiest result. Once everything is just incorporated, stir in the unsweetened cocoa powder. You’ll see the batter transform into a luscious chocolate dream!
Step 6: Bake the Cake
Pour the batter into your prepared cake pan, smoothing the top with a spatula. Slide it into the oven and bake for 25-30 minutes until a toothpick comes out clean or with just a few moist crumbs. Let the cake cool completely in the pan before moving on—this is key to preventing breakage.
Step 7: Make the Chocolate Filling
While the cake cools, make the filling by gently melting butter, heavy cream, and dark chocolate together. Stir until silky, then mix in powdered sugar for just the right amount of sweetness. Once smooth, set it aside to thicken slightly before spreading.
Step 8: Assemble the Cake
Slice the cooled cake horizontally, creating two even layers. Carefully spread the chocolate filling over the bottom half, then gently place the top layer back on. This filling is your secret weapon—it melts into the crumb, creating a truly magical middle.
Step 9: Finish with a Glossy Chocolate Topping
For the grand finale, melt chopped dark chocolate with heavy cream until smooth and glossy. Pour this over the cake, letting it drip beautifully down the sides. Give it a good 15 minutes to set—the wait is pure anticipation and totally worth it for the perfect slice of Chocolate Norwegian Cake (Verdens Beste)!

Make Ahead and Storage
Storing Leftovers
If you’re lucky enough to have leftovers, wrap the cake slices tightly in plastic wrap or store in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 2 days. The layers actually taste even more decadent after resting as the chocolate flavors deepen and meld together.
Freezing
Chocolate Norwegian Cake (Verdens Beste) freezes beautifully. Slice the cooled, assembled cake and wrap each piece well in plastic and foil. Tuck them in the freezer for up to one month, just thaw in the fridge overnight whenever those chocolate cravings strike.
Reheating
For a freshly baked feel, let the cake come to room temperature, then microwave individual slices for just 10-15 seconds (not more!) to revive the soft texture and bring out the aroma of the chocolate filling and topping.
FAQs
What makes Chocolate Norwegian Cake (Verdens Beste) different from other chocolate cakes?
What sets this cake apart is its unique combination of tender sponge and luscious layers—plus the rich chocolate filling and glossy topping. It’s inspired by Norway’s famous “Verdens Beste” cake, with the extra indulgence of chocolate in every bite.
Can I use milk chocolate instead of dark chocolate?
You can! The result will be a sweeter, creamier flavor. If you prefer a more pronounced cocoa taste, stick with dark chocolate as the recipe suggests.
How do I prevent the cake from sticking to the pan?
Make sure to both grease and line your cake pan with parchment paper. This guarantees that your Chocolate Norwegian Cake (Verdens Beste) will release easily and look perfect every time.
Can I make this cake a day in advance?
Absolutely! In fact, the flavors deepen if you assemble the cake the day before. Just store it covered at room temperature or in the fridge and add any delicate garnishes right before serving.
Is it possible to make this recipe gluten-free?
Yes, simply substitute a good-quality gluten-free flour blend for the all-purpose flour. The rest of the ingredients are naturally gluten-free, so you can share the Chocolate Norwegian Cake (Verdens Beste) with everyone on your guest list.
